As of April 3, 2026, Nuveen Quality Municipal Income Fund (NAD) trades at a current price of $11.6, marking a 1.28% decline on the day. As a municipal income fund focused on delivering tax-advantaged income to investors via a portfolio of high-quality municipal bonds, NAD’s price performance is closely tied to both fixed income market dynamics and investor demand for income-generating assets.
